Redmi has officially introduced its latest Note-series smartphone the Redmi Note 15 Pro Plus, continuing the brand’s shift from raw performance to a more balanced approach focused on camera quality, durability, battery life, and day-to-day usability. While earlier Note phones were known mainly for power, the Note 15 Pro Plus prioritizes a refined experience with a bigger display, improved speakers, higher durability, and a massive battery. Display of Redmi Note 15 Pro Plus with 120Hz 1.5K OLED
The Redmi Note 15 Pro Plus comes with a 6.83-inch 1.5K OLED display offering a 120Hz refresh rate for smooth scrolling and fluid animations. Compared to the previous generation, the screen is slightly larger and brighter, enhancing media consumption and gaming.
Under low-light conditions, the display switches to 3840Hz high-frequency PWM dimming, which helps reduce eye strain during night usage. Redmi has replaced Gorilla Glass Victus 2 with its own Dragon Crystal Glass, which feels more like a side-grade rather than a major upgrade.
The phone features a four-sided curved display, which looks premium and feels smooth for gesture navigation. However, from a durability and usability perspective, especially for users who prefer simple and rugged phones, a flat display would have been more practical.

Redmi Note 15 Pro Plus Performance with Snapdragon 7s Gen 4
Redmi Note 15 Pro Plus is the world’s first smartphone powered by the Snapdragon 7s Gen 4 processor. Compared to Snapdragon 7s Gen 3, this chipset offers a 200MHz higher prime core clock speed and around a 7% GPU performance improvement.
In real-world usage, the performance upgrade feels subtle but efficient. The processor is not power-hungry and remains cool even under stress tests, showing no significant throttling. Daily tasks, multitasking, and long usage sessions feel smooth and reliable.
Gaming performance is decent, handling most popular games comfortably with some graphic compromises. The phone’s wider body actually improves grip during gaming, making extended sessions more comfortable.
Camera Setup of Redmi Note 15 Pro Plus
Redmi has largely retained the same camera hardware, which is not a bad thing considering the proven performance.
The phone features a 50MP Light Fusion 800 primary camera with OIS, which continues to deliver excellent photos, especially in low-light conditions. Image quality remains sharp with good dynamic range and stable output.
Alongside the main camera, it offers a 50MP 2.5x telephoto lens, which is a rare and valuable addition in this segment, and an 8MP ultrawide camera for wide-angle shots.
On the front, the phone gets a new 32MP selfie camera, which performs decently but does not stand out. Selfie video recording is limited to 1080p, and the quality is average.
Video recording from the rear camera supports 4K at 30fps, though stabilization and focus consistency are not the strongest points.
Redmi Note 15 Pro Plus Battery with 7000mAh Capacity
One of the biggest highlights of the Redmi Note 15 Pro Plus is its 7000mAh silicon-carbon battery. Redmi has managed to increase battery capacity by 13% without adding extra weight, while also making the phone slightly slimmer.
The phone supports 90W HyperCharge fast charging, which is slightly slower due to the massive battery size, but still delivers excellent charging speeds overall. Battery life is outstanding and can easily last more than a full day of heavy usage, making it ideal for power users.
Design, Build Quality & Durability
In terms of build, Redmi has made a noticeable change. The phone now comes with a fiberglass back and plastic frame, replacing the glass back and metal frame from the previous generation. While this makes the phone feel slightly less premium, it significantly improves durability.
The Redmi Note 15 Pro Plus now carries an IP69K rating, allowing immersion up to 2 meters for 24 hours, which is a massive upgrade in durability. It also retains NFC and an IR blaster, which are practical additions for daily use.
However, due to the wider body (around 4mm wider), one-handed usage becomes difficult, especially for users with smaller hands.
Software & Multimedia Experience
The phone offers a strong multimedia experience with excellent stereo speakers that get extremely loud without distortion. Media consumption, gaming, and video playback feel immersive.
The display, combined with powerful speakers, makes the Redmi Note 15 Pro Plus a solid choice for entertainment-focused users.

Conclusion
The Redmi Note 15 Pro Plus feels more like a polished mid-cycle refresh rather than a major generational leap. However, Redmi’s goal was clear – deliver a slightly better phone at the same price, and in that regard, they have succeeded.
With a larger display, louder speakers, better durability, a massive battery, and reliable camera performance, the Redmi Note 15 Pro Plus is a solid and dependable smartphone. For users considering the Redmi Note 14 Pro Plus, this becomes a no-brainer upgrade, especially with improved battery life and IP69K protection.
